How they compare
United States currently reports 1.35 against 1.21 in Honduras, a difference of 0.14.
That makes United States's figure about 1.1 times Honduras's.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was United States ahead.
Honduras ranks 14th and United States ranks 11th of 82 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Honduras averaged higher in 1 and United States in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Honduras | United States |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.356 | 1.72 | 1.36 | United States |
| 1970s | 0.4448 | 1.02 | 0.5762 | United States |
| 1980s | 0.6303 | 0.9844 | 0.3542 | United States |
| 1990s | 0.7626 | 1.03 | 0.2717 | United States |
| 2000s | 0.8853 | 1.42 | 0.53 | United States |
| 2010s | 1.04 | 1.01 | 0.0359 | Honduras |
| 2020s | 1.18 | 1.18 | 0.0045 | United States |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
